Harry Edwin Strom was the ninth premier of Alberta, from 1968 to 1971. His two-and-a-half years as Premier were the last of the thirty-six-year Social Credit dynasty, as his defeat by Peter Lougheed saw its replacement by a new era Progressive... Wikipedia
Born: July 7, 1914, Burdett, Canada
Died: October 2, 1984 (age 70 years), Edmonton, Canada
Previous offices: Premier of Alberta (1968–1971), Minister of Municipal Affairs of Alberta (1968–1968), Alberta Minister of Agriculture (1962–1968), and more
